Free Formaldehyde Content in Resins

Determination using automated Titration in accordance to ISO 11402

The application note describes the determination of free formaldehyde content in resin sample by the: 

  •  Hydroxylamine hydrochloride method, an acidbase titration using DGi113-SC non-aqueous sensor    
  •   Sulfite method, a redox titration using DM143- SC  

Hydroxylamine hydrochloride method is suitable for phenolic resins, furan resins and sulfite method is suitable for urea, melamine and furan resins.

Background:

Formaldehyde resins are generally used in polymer and textile industries as adhesive, finishes and molded objects etc. These resins are obtained by condensation reactions with formaldehyde. The performance, strength and water resistance ability of such resins is affected by the free formaldehyde content. In addition, formaldehyde emission is strictly regulated by various standards in formaldehyde resin based adhesives. Hence, determination of free formaldehyde in resins is important.

In ISO 11402, three different methods are described for determination of free formaldehyde content in phenolic, amino and condensation resins :

  • Hydroxylamine hydrochloride method
  • Sulfite method
  • KCN method
